Transaction 67ca389ad854287c00b39a1d7dd77f424d1021a84a4059fef39d1d33a348560a
1 Input
1 Output
-
67ca389ad854287c00b39a1d7dd77f424d1021a84a4059fef39d1d33a348560a:0
- value
- 599255
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79688090b3c586a98adf11670122b31d29473a99 OP_EQUAL
- address
- 3CkxshKPVxg5CGK815oi4uNsZxTizwKPhF